Bourbon_downtown street sceneAfter a presentation by four members of the Community Destination Imagination Team, Bourbon Town Council members voted to donate $1,000 to a project spearheaded by the students to erect a headstone in the cemetery that will be engraved with all of the names of those who are buried that they can verify. Making the presentation were Matthew Hefner, Jacob Farley, Jessica Music, and Caitlyn Ihnen. It was noted that the team members have worked for at least three or four years in the cemetery to make improvements.

Kim Berger, Bourbon Clerk/Treasurer said the cemetery belongs to the town and there is a line item in the budget for upkeep. In addition to the council donation, the group will be applying for grants to help cover the expected $2,000-$3,000 cost. So far, they have collected between $400 and $500 designated for the project.

The students said their research shows 51 names that would be engraved to a marker.
